Carb Problem

I rebuilt my carb about 5 weeks ago and shes been running fine and just recently its been getting cold again outside. If its like - 8 it wont start and all it does is flood, anyone know wtf is wrong with my carb?

how is your ignition setup? good plugs, wires, cap? atleast dbl check your plugs, if they are severely blackened/fouled out then that is a huge issue with starting. my 2 week old ngk's blacked out thanks to my insane vaccum leak that caused my air/fuel mix to go haywire, now it takes my car a couple minutes (it feels like) to start every time i get in it. GETTING NEW ONES TODAY! try that though.
